Chapter 3.1: History of Probability. Roulette Roulette is a game where a person plays not
against another person but against a wheel. Roulette has thirty eight compartments where 1 36
are numbered and are colored either black or red. The remaining two are numbered 0 and 00 and
are colored green. People place their bets by placing their chips into their spots on the roulette
table. Then the dealer spins the wheel and drops a ball onto that spinning wheel and then the ball
stops in one of the compartments. The compartment that the ball lands in is the compartment on
the table that wins as well. Example: If someone bets $10 worth of chips onto number 8
compartment on the roulette compartment and then the ball lands on the number 8 slot on the
wheel then the person gets $10 35 = $350. The reason that you multiple it by 35 is due to the 35 to
